How long does the drying process usually take?+
Most residential jobs in Delta take 3 to 5 days to fully dry, depending on how much water intruded and what materials were affected. We monitor moisture daily and won't remove equipment until readings confirm the structure is dry, since pulling equipment too early is one of the most common causes of hidden mold later on.

Beyond the Shop Vac

Why Professional Water Damage Inspection Beats DIY Cleanup in Delta

A shop vac and a few fans can make a Delta property look dry on the surface — but "looks dry" and "is actually dry" are two very different things.

The visible water on your Delta floor is often only part of the problem. Water wicks upward into drywall, travels along subfloor seams, and pools inside wall cavities where a rented fan will never reach it. Without professional-grade dehumidification and moisture monitoring, that hidden dampness can sit for weeks, quietly feeding mold growth long after the surface looks and feels dry to the touch.

Insurance carriers generally want to see documented proof that a water loss was properly mitigated. A DIY cleanup rarely produces that kind of record, which can leave Delta homeowners exposed if related damage — like mold or warped subfloor — shows up months later and the carrier questions whether it was handled correctly the first time.

If the water was minor, contained, and cleaned up within an hour or two, DIY handling is often fine. Once it's soaked into materials or sat for any real length of time, though, a professional assessment is the safer move for your Delta property.

Immediate Steps

Six Things To Do Before We Arrive

Every water loss is different, but these general safety steps apply to most Delta calls we receive.

1

Stop the Source if Safe

If the water is coming from a pipe, appliance, or fixture you can safely reach, shut off the supply valve or main.

2

Stay Clear of Outlets

If water is anywhere near electrical panels or outlets in your Delta property, stay away and avoid that area entirely.

3

Move Valuables to Dry Ground

Lifting rugs, moving boxes, and relocating valuables can reduce secondary damage while you wait for our team.

4

Take Photos First

A quick photo record of standing water and affected belongings makes the insurance process smoother down the line.

5

Open Windows & Doors

Some airflow can help, but don't rely on it alone — professional drying equipment is still necessary to prevent mold.

6

Don't Wait to Call

The sooner you call, the sooner a Delta technician starts heading your way — don't wait to see if it "dries on its own."
